The North America Glass Flake Coating Market continues to demonstrate robust growth, with its valuation reaching USD 680.4 million in 2024. According to the latest industry analysis, the market is projected to grow at a CAGR of 6.5%, reaching approximately USD 1.12 billion by 2032. This expansion is primarily driven by increasing demand from oil & gas, marine, and infrastructure sectors where corrosion protection is critical.

Glass flake coatings are advanced protective solutions incorporating microscopic glass flakes to enhance durability and chemical resistance. Their unique layered structure forms an impermeable barrier, making them ideal for harsh environments from offshore platforms to chemical processing plants. While epoxy-based formulations dominate, new vinyl ester and polyester variants are gaining traction for specialized applications.

Market Overview & Regional Analysis

The United States commands over 68% of North America’s glass flake coating market, supported by massive infrastructure projects and shale energy production. Recent legislation like the Bipartisan Infrastructure Law has allocated $550 billion for upgrades requiring durable protective coatings. Canada shows the fastest regional growth at 5.1% CAGR, particularly in oil sands and renewable energy applications, while Mexico’s industrial expansion creates new opportunities despite current capacity constraints.

Regional dynamics reflect shifting energy priorities – while traditional oil & gas applications still drive 35% of demand, emerging sectors like offshore wind are fueling innovation. New York’s recent 4 GW offshore wind tender specifically requires advanced corrosion protection, exemplifying how regulatory standards are reshaping the market landscape.

Key Market Drivers and Opportunities

The market is propelled by three converging forces: aging infrastructure requiring refurbishment (over $150 billion worth in North America), stricter environmental regulations favoring low-VOC solutions, and technological breakthroughs improving coating performance. Recent innovations include smart coatings with self-healing capabilities and hybrid formulations offering 50% better chemical resistance than traditional products.

Offshore wind energy presents particularly compelling opportunities, with 30 GW of planned capacity by 2032. Glass flake coatings are proving essential for turbine foundations, with new formulations reducing maintenance costs by 40-50% in saltwater environments. The retrofit market also offers significant potential, especially for bridges and industrial facilities where extended downtime isn’t feasible.

Challenges & Restraints

While performance benefits are clear, adoption faces hurdles including specialized application requirements adding 15-20% to project costs and a severe shortage of qualified applicators (estimated 10,000 technician deficit). Raw material volatility compounds these challenges, with epoxy resin prices fluctuating up to 40% quarterly.

Technological limitations in extreme conditions (temperatures above 150°C or depths beyond 500 meters) restrict certain applications. Furthermore, competing technologies like thermal spray coatings are gaining ground in niche segments, though glass flakes maintain superiority for most corrosion protection needs.

Frequently Asked Questions

What’s driving glass flake coating demand?
Infrastructure investments, corrosion protection requirements, and environmental regulations are key drivers, particularly in energy and marine sectors.

Which technology dominates the market?
Epoxy-based formulations lead due to superior adhesion and chemical resistance, though water-borne technologies are growing fastest to meet VOC regulations.

How does application affect performance?
Proper surface preparation (near-white metal blast) is crucial – improper application can reduce effectiveness by up to 70%.
